ADHD Medications

ADHD medications fall into two main categories: stimulants and non‑stimulants.

Stimulants

Stimulants are the most commonly prescribed ADHD medications. They work by increasing certain neurotransmitters in the brain that help with attention and impulse control. Examples include methylphenidate‑based medications and amphetamine‑based medications. These are effective for many people, but because they can be habit‑forming or misused, they are regulated.

Non‑Stimulants

Non‑stimulant medications are an alternative for those who don’t respond well to stimulants or who experience side effects. They also require a prescription and careful medical supervision.

Tesamorelin A Comprehensive Guide to the GHRH Analog for Lipodystrophy and BeyondTesamorelin A Comprehensive Guide to the GHRH Analog for Lipodystrophy and Beyond

Diagram of tesamorelin molecule interacting with GHRH receptors and stimulating IGF-1 production in the liver.

What is Tesamorelin?

Definition and origin

Tesamorelin is a synthetic peptide designed to mimic the activity of the natural growth hormone–releasing hormone (GHRH). tesamorelin By imitating a core segment of the GHRH sequence, tesamorelin stimulates the pituitary gland to release growth hormone (GH) in a pulsatile fashion. This pharmacologic approach seeks to harness the physiological GH axis to influence metabolism, body composition, and tissue remodeling. The molecule was developed to offer a practical, injectable alternative to endogenous GHRH, with a focus on clinical applicability and a favorable safety profile compared with older growth hormone secretagogues. The development path included careful optimization of receptor binding, stability under physiological conditions, and a dosing schema that could be implemented in outpatient settings across a range of patient populations.

Chemical properties and pharmacology

As a peptide of defined amino acid length, tesamorelin interacts with growth hormone–releasing hormone receptors (GHRH-R) on pituitary cells. Its pharmacology centers on triggering cyclic AMP signaling and GH release, which in turn elevates circulating insulin-like growth factor 1 (IGF-1). The pharmacokinetic profile is characterized by a relatively short half-life that supports daily dosing and a peak in GH secretion shortly after administration. Clinically, this translates to dynamic metabolic shifts rather than sustained, constant GH exposure, offering clinicians a controllable way to modulate the axis while limiting prolonged exposure to GH and IGF-1.

Historical development

The use of GHRH analogs in medicine has deep roots in endocrinology research dating back several decades. Tesamorelin emerged as a targeted therapeutic option in the late 1990s and early 2000s, with pivotal studies exploring its role in reducing abdominal fat in HIV-associated lipodystrophy. Over time, regulatory submissions refined dosing, safety monitoring, and patient selection. The history of tesamorelin highlights the shift from broad GH therapies to receptor‑specific peptides with more controllable effects and clearer clinical endpoints for a defined patient group.

Clinical uses and indications

FDA-approved use

The primary, approved indication for tesamorelin is the reduction of excess abdominal fat in adults with HIV-associated lipodystrophy. In clinical trials, once-daily injections demonstrated a decrease in visceral adipose tissue and improvements in some metabolic parameters, contributing to better body image and physical function in the target population. The approval status reflects a carefully evaluated risk‑benefit profile for this niche condition, recognizing that the therapy is not universally appropriate but offers meaningful benefit for the specified patients.

How it works in the body

Growth hormone axis and signaling

Tesamorelin acts at the anterior pituitary to stimulate GH release, effectively participating in the growth hormone axis. This stimulation leads to transient elevations in circulating GH, which then triggers a cascade of downstream signals that influence tissues throughout the body. The axis is tightly regulated to avoid overproduction, making the timing and dosing of tesamorelin important for balancing efficacy and safety. Individual variability in receptor sensitivity and baseline GH status can influence the magnitude of response.

IGF-1 and downstream effects

GH promotes hepatic production of IGF-1, a mediator that drives many metabolic and anabolic processes. In tesamorelin-treated individuals, increases in IGF-1 are a key marker of biological activity and are often monitored to gauge response. IGF-1 can contribute to lipolysis, protein synthesis, and improvements in certain body composition metrics, but excessive IGF-1 signaling carries theoretical risks that require careful consideration, especially in populations with metabolic syndrome or preexisting risk factors. Dose adjustments may help optimize outcomes while minimizing adverse effects.

Pharmacokinetics and dosing patterns

With its relatively short half-life, tesamorelin is administered daily to produce a pulsatile GH response. Pharmacokinetic properties support a dosing schedule that targets peak GH release within hours after injection and allows rapid clearance, reducing sustained exposure. Clinicians tailor dose timing relative to meals and activity to optimize tolerability and effect, recognizing that patient adherence is a practical determinant of success. In some cases, dose adjustments may be considered to balance efficacy with tolerability as IGF-1 levels rise over time.

Safety, risks, and monitoring

Common adverse events

In clinical use, the most frequently reported adverse events include injection-site reactions, edema, joint and muscle discomfort, and transient flushing. These effects are generally mild to moderate and tend to diminish with continued therapy. Patients should be counseled to monitor for persistent symptoms and to report any unusual swelling or severe inflammatory responses promptly. Rare events may involve glucose dysregulation or hypersensitivity, warranting careful patient history before initiating therapy.

Population-specific risks

Risks can vary by age, comorbidity, and baseline metabolic status. In populations with glucose intolerance or diabetes, tesamorelin may affect insulin sensitivity, necessitating closer monitoring of fasting glucose and HbA1c. While long-term carcinogenic risk remains a topic of research, current data do not establish a clear causal link between tesamorelin and cancer in treated patients, but surveillance is prudent in anyone with a history of active malignancy or significant risk factors. Additionally, special caution is warranted for pregnant individuals or those planning pregnancy due to limited safety data.

Monitoring guidelines and contraindications

Effective monitoring includes periodic assessment of IGF-1 levels, metabolic markers, and physical measures of body composition. Contraindications commonly focus on active malignancy, pregnancy, and certain severe comorbid conditions where GH axis modulation could worsen outcomes. Practical considerations, dosing, and alternatives

Dosing strategies and administration

Typical dosing involves a 2 mg subcutaneous injection once daily, usually at a consistent time each day to maintain a predictable GH/IGF-1 response. Administration technique is taught to ensure proper site rotation and absorption. Adherence strategies, such as setting reminders or incorporating injections into daily routines, can improve consistency and therapeutic outcomes. Patients are advised to store the medication according to product labeling and to monitor for changes in injection-site tolerance over time.

Comparisons to other GHRH/GH therapies

Tesamorelin belongs to a family of GHRH analogs and GH secretagogues. Compared with direct GH therapy, tesamorelin offers a more physiologic approach by stimulating endogenous GH release rather than providing exogenous GH. However, in terms of potency, duration, and side-effect profiles, tesamorelin may differ from peptide mimetics like sermorelin or longer-acting GHRH analogs, which can influence choice based on patient needs, regulatory availability, and cost considerations. Clinicians weigh these factors when tailoring therapy to individual goals and safety profiles.
